Comments from NVIDIA chief executive Jen-Hsun Huang about his firm's new approach to graphics card pricing has led to more speculation over the price of the PlayStation 3.
"We need to price it at a level the enthusiasts will buy it at, that's the way that we think about pricing."
"We think about the pricing of this in the same way that Sony thinks about PlayStation 3's," he continued. "Its not about how much is costs, its about what is the price it needs to sell at, and we need to figure out how to make money underneath that."
